基于FWD荷载下的沥青路面实测动力响应分析

摘    要:沥青路面基于高度条件和重载作用,其受力状态以及静载模式下的受力条件都会产生极大差异.通过试验分析基于动载激励条件下沥青路面的动态响应规律,在此基础上分析沥青路面的损害机理.为研究动态荷载作用下沥青路面的实测动力响应,基于实际工程,构筑了3种典型的沥青路面,采用FWD(落锤式弯沉仪)分析沥青路面的动态弯沉盆特性,通过动态应变传感器,得到基于动态荷载下的层底弯拉应变响应.结果表明:沥青路面结构的动态响应随FWD荷载的变化表现出非线性特性,3种沥青路面结构的面层底具有较低的应变状态,且几乎不对路面累计疲劳造成损伤,相对于横向应变,具有较大的纵向应变能力.

Measured Dynamic Response Analysis of Asphalt Pavement Based on FWD Load
Abstract:Based on high speed and heavy load conditions of asphalt pavement,there is a great difference of the force of asphalt pavement between stress state and static load mode. Through experiments we can analyze dynamic response law of asphalt pavement based on dynamic load excitation. Then based on this,damage mechanism of asphalt pavement are analyzed. For the study of the measured dynamic response of asphalt pavement,the paper based on the actual project built three kinds of typical asphalt pavement tests. The characteristics of dynamic deflection basin of asphalt pavement are analyzed by using FWD ( Falling Weight Deflectometer) . From dynamic strain sensor, layer bottom flexural tensile strain response is obtained based on dynamic load excitation. The results show that:the dynamic response of asphalt pavement structure exhibits nonlinear characteristics with FWD load. Three kinds of asphalt pavement structure bottom surfaces have lower strain state,and almost don’ t have damage to accumulated fatigue. With respect to the transverse strain,it has a larger longitudinal resilience.
